Most of the box offices say that there is no refund on purchased show tickets. I feel like any number of things can go wrong if you book a ticket 6 months out so why would they be such hard asses? Not like they could not resell the ticket if you cancelled a month before.

does anyone know if they make any exceptions?
I had plans to go to Vegas with my mom several years back and we had purchased 2 tix to Mystere. she could not go because my dad was sick, but I went to vegas solo. I was able to get a refund on hers, and they resold it.

So I would say they sometimes might make exceptions, but there is no guarantee that they will. they have to put the wording in there in case they don't think that show on that night is in demand enough and don't think they can resell

Show ticket conglomerates, i.e. Ticketmaster, and their revenue agreements with the hotel/stadium, etc. complicate things regarding refunds. Box office boothlings have no authority to issue a refund, so try going up the chain of command. Agree that chances are better for a show that sells out easily.
